About Gregg Radtke

Gregg Radtke is a scholar working on Applied Mathematics, Catalysis and Statistics, Probability and Uncertainty, having authored 10 papers that have together received 742 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Thermal properties of materials (5 papers), Gas Dynamics and Kinetic Theory (5 papers) and Heat Transfer and Optimization (2 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Energy Engineering and Power Technology (130 citations), Catalysis (260 citations) and Applied Mathematics (148 citations). Gregg Radtke has collaborated with scholars based in United States, Germany and Japan. Frequent co-authors include M. S. Dresselhaus, Vincent Bérubé, Gang Chen, Nicolas G. Hadjiconstantinou, Wolfgang Wagner, Jean-Philippe M. Péraud, Shigeru Takata, Kazuo Aoki, Keith Cartwright and Andy Huang. Their work appears in journals such as Journal of Fluid Mechanics, Journal of Computational Physics and Physics of Fluids.
